Esperanto[edit]

Etymology[edit]

pravi +‎ -e

Pronunciation[edit]

  • (file)
  • IPA(key): [ˈprave]
  • Rhymes: -ave
  • Hyphenation: pra‧ve

Adverb[edit]

prave

  1. correctly

Latin[edit]

Etymology 1[edit]

Adverb[edit]

prāvē (comparative prāvius, superlative prāvissimē)

  1. wrongly, improperly
    Synonym: male
    Antonym: bene
